Dubai Chamber’s International Representative Office inaugurated in Dhaka

The Dubai Chamber of Commerce’s International Representative Office was inaugurated in Dhaka. The event was graced by the presence of the UAE Ambassador to Bangladesh, Abdullah Al Alhamudi.

The Chief Guest at the inauguration was Lutfeh ​​Siddiqui, Special Envoy to the Prime Minister for International Affairs.

Business representatives from Bangladesh and the UAE participated in this important event. The discussions focused on further expanding trade and investment relations between the two countries and enhancing bilateral cooperation.
